Monthly Cost of Living

A single person spends $388 per month in India vs $513 in Grenada, rent included.

A couple spends around $617 per month in India vs $776 in Grenada, rent included.

A family of three spends $846 per month in India vs $1,039 in Grenada, rent included.

India is roughly 24% cheaper than Grenada on average – the gap runs across housing, groceries, transport, and services.

Both India and Grenada are more affordable than the global median – India 71% lower, Grenada 62% lower.
